Top-Themen

AppleEntwicklungHardwareInternetLinuxMicrosoftMultimediaNetzwerkeOff TopicSicherheitSonstige SystemeVirtualisierungWeiterbildungZusammenarbeit

Aktuelle Themen

Administrator.de FeedbackApache ServerAppleAssemblerAudioAusbildungAuslandBackupBasicBatch & ShellBenchmarksBibliotheken & ToolkitsBlogsCloud-DiensteClusterCMSCPU, RAM, MainboardsCSSC und C++DatenbankenDatenschutzDebianDigitiales FernsehenDNSDrucker und ScannerDSL, VDSLE-BooksE-BusinessE-MailEntwicklungErkennung und -AbwehrExchange ServerFestplatten, SSD, RaidFirewallFlatratesGoogle AndroidGrafikGrafikkarten & MonitoreGroupwareHardwareHosting & HousingHTMLHumor (lol)Hyper-VIconsIDE & EditorenInformationsdiensteInstallationInstant MessagingInternetInternet DomäneniOSISDN & AnaloganschlüsseiTunesJavaJavaScriptKiXtartKVMLAN, WAN, WirelessLinuxLinux DesktopLinux NetzwerkLinux ToolsLinux UserverwaltungLizenzierungMac OS XMicrosoftMicrosoft OfficeMikroTik RouterOSMonitoringMultimediaMultimedia & ZubehörNetzwerkeNetzwerkgrundlagenNetzwerkmanagementNetzwerkprotokolleNotebook & ZubehörNovell NetwareOff TopicOpenOffice, LibreOfficeOutlook & MailPapierkorbPascal und DelphiPeripheriegerätePerlPHPPythonRechtliche FragenRedHat, CentOS, FedoraRouter & RoutingSambaSAN, NAS, DASSchriftartenSchulung & TrainingSEOServerServer-HardwareSicherheitSicherheits-ToolsSicherheitsgrundlagenSolarisSonstige SystemeSoziale NetzwerkeSpeicherkartenStudentenjobs & PraktikumSuche ProjektpartnerSuseSwitche und HubsTipps & TricksTK-Netze & GeräteUbuntuUMTS, EDGE & GPRSUtilitiesVB for ApplicationsVerschlüsselung & ZertifikateVideo & StreamingViren und TrojanerVirtualisierungVisual StudioVmwareVoice over IPWebbrowserWebentwicklungWeiterbildungWindows 7Windows 8Windows 10Windows InstallationWindows MobileWindows NetzwerkWindows ServerWindows SystemdateienWindows ToolsWindows UpdateWindows UserverwaltungWindows VistaWindows XPXenserverXMLZusammenarbeit
GELÖST

Ablauf einer Batch mitloggen

Frage Entwicklung Batch & Shell

Mitglied: -PzYcO-

-PzYcO- (Level 1) - Jetzt verbinden

03.05.2010 um 13:17 Uhr, 6574 Aufrufe, 4 Kommentare

Hallo zusammen,
ich möchte nur kurz wissen ob es möglich ist in einer Batch-Datei den GESAMTEN Ablauf mitzuloggen oder ob ich hinter jedem Befehl etwas wie ">> bla.log" einfügen muss?!

-PzYcO-
Mitglied: Biber
03.05.2010 um 13:32 Uhr
Moin -PzYcO-,

Zitat von -PzYcO-:
ob es möglich ist in einer Batch-Datei den GESAMTEN Ablauf mitzuloggen
oder ob ich hinter jedem Befehl etwas wie ">> bla.log" einfügen muss?!

Ja, natürlich.

Einfach den Umleit-Befehl z.B als ">>%temp%\AllesVonMeinerBat.log" hinter den Batch-Aufruf schreiben statt innerhalb der Batch in einzelne Zeilen.

P.S. Und bitte montags keine Oder-Fragen mehr stellen. Oder dienstags. Oder sonst.

Grüße
Biber
Bitte warten ..
Mitglied: bastla
03.05.2010 um 13:33 Uhr
Hallo -PzYcO-!

Es genügt, wenn Du beim Aufruf des Batches die Ausgabeumleitung (auch gleich für die Fehlermeldungen auf STDERR = Kanal 2) festlegst, also:
MeinBatch.cmd >bla.log 2>&1
Grüße
bastla

[Edit] @Biber: Für diesen - wie hieß er gleich nochmal - ...tag bist Du aber ganz schön schnell ... [/Edit]
Bitte warten ..
Mitglied: LotPings
03.05.2010 um 14:31 Uhr
Hallo -PzYcO-,

soll man dein Pseudonym irgendwie aussprechen können?

Meine 2 cents zum Thema:
wenn du den genauen zeitlichen Ablauf am Bildschirm verfolgen und auch mitloggen willst, kann dieses vbscript helfen:
01.
' TEE-LOG.vbs 
02.
Do  
03.
  Line = WScript.StdIn.ReadLine 
04.
  WScript.StdErr.WriteLine DtStamp & Line 
05.
  WScript.StdOut.WriteLine DtStamp & Line 
06.
Loop Until wscript.StdIn.AtEndOfStream 
07.
 
08.
Function DtStamp 
09.
  DtStamp = Year(Now()) & _ 
10.
    Right(100+Month(Now()),2) & _ 
11.
    Right(100+Day(Now()),2) & "T" & _ 
12.
    Right(100+Hour(Now()),2) & _ 
13.
    Right(100+Minute(Now()),2) & _ 
14.
    Right(100+Second(Now()),2) & ":" 
15.
End Function
Aufruf z.Bsp. mit:
ping -n 5 www.google.de 2>&1 |cscript /nologo Tee-Log.vbs >test.log
Bildschirm und identischer Logfile Inhalt:
20100503T142722: 
20100503T142722:Ping wird ausgefhrt fr www.l.google.com [209.85.135.103] mit 32 Bytes Daten: 
20100503T142722:Antwort von 209.85.135.103: Bytes=32 Zeit=59ms TTL=55 
20100503T142723:Antwort von 209.85.135.103: Bytes=32 Zeit=53ms TTL=56 
20100503T142724:Antwort von 209.85.135.103: Bytes=32 Zeit=52ms TTL=55 
20100503T142725:Antwort von 209.85.135.103: Bytes=32 Zeit=52ms TTL=55 
20100503T142726:Antwort von 209.85.135.103: Bytes=32 Zeit=53ms TTL=56 
20100503T142726: 
20100503T142726:Ping-Statistik fr 209.85.135.103: 
20100503T142726:    Pakete: Gesendet = 5, Empfangen = 5, Verloren = 0 
20100503T142726:    (0% Verlust), 
20100503T142726:Ca. Zeitangaben in Millisek.: 
20100503T142726:    Minimum = 52ms, Maximum = 59ms, Mittelwert = 53ms
Gruß
LotPings
Bitte warten ..
Mitglied: mrtux
03.05.2010 um 18:52 Uhr
Hi !

[ot]
Zitat von Biber:
P.S. Und bitte montags keine Oder-Fragen mehr stellen. Oder dienstags. Oder sonst.

Naja sei froh, Du weisst ja, Freitags gibt es immer die Oder-aber-Fragen und bei denen sollte ich mich wohl besser zurückhalten..Nicht jeder versteht anscheinend meinen Humor...der zugegeben, manchmal auch etwas seltsam ist...
[/ot]

mrtux
Bitte warten ..
Ähnliche Inhalte
Batch & Shell
gelöst Batch Anmeldescript Erweiterung Ablauf Domain PW (7)

Frage von andykb zum Thema Batch & Shell ...

Batch & Shell
gelöst Mehrzeiligen Powershell-Befehl mit Batch ausführen (3)

Frage von 133202 zum Thema Batch & Shell ...

Batch & Shell
gelöst EQU - GLEICH - BATCH (9)

Frage von freshman2017 zum Thema Batch & Shell ...

Neue Wissensbeiträge
Windows 10

Windows 8.x oder 10 Lizenz-Key aus dem ROM auslesen mit Linux

(6)

Tipp von Lochkartenstanzer zum Thema Windows 10 ...

Tipps & Tricks

Wie Hackt man sich am besten in ein Computernetzwerk ein

(38)

Erfahrungsbericht von Herbrich19 zum Thema Tipps & Tricks ...

Heiß diskutierte Inhalte
Windows 10
gelöst Windows 10 Home "Netzlaufwerk nicht bereit" (19)

Frage von Oggy01 zum Thema Windows 10 ...

Viren und Trojaner
Verschlüsselungstrojaner simulieren (18)

Frage von AlbertMinrich zum Thema Viren und Trojaner ...

SAN, NAS, DAS
+100tb Storagelösung (11)

Frage von Data-Fabi zum Thema SAN, NAS, DAS ...

Exchange Server
Exchange Postfach leeren - nicht löschen (11)

Frage von AndreasOC zum Thema Exchange Server ...